What is the name of Naju's airport?
Gwangju Intl. Airport (KWJ) is the one and only airport near Naju.
How far is KWJ from central Naju?
KWJ is 19 kilometres from downtown Naju, so be prepared for a bit of a commute into the centre.

How long is the flight to Naju Airport?
If you’re going to Naju from Jeju City, you’ll have a flight time of 52 minutes. Those leaving from Seoul can expect to be midair for 55 minutes. From Gangneung it’s around 1 hour and 10 minutes away.

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• While the list of banned items differs between airlines, the general rule to follow is avoid carrying anything flammable, sharp or explosive. This includes things like screwdrivers, blades, fireworks and fuel. Sports equipment like golf clubs, and objects that could injure passengers, such as swords and batons, are also banned from the cabin.

  • The result of sustained periods of inactivity, DVT (deep vein thrombosis) is a blood clot condition that can affect passengers on long-distance flights. But the great news is there are ways to reduce your risk of developing it. Drink plenty of water, wander through the cabin as often as possible and wear compression socks to help improve your circulation.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Naju?
As seasoned travellers know, the secret is to be well organised before you arrive at the security gate. That way, you’ll be boarding that plane to Naju in next to no time. Follow these tips and get your trip off to a terrific start:

  • Be sure to have your ID and boarding pass easily accessible. They’re the first things you’ll be asked to show at airport security.
  • Your belt, jacket, keys and other small items, like coins, will need to go through the X-ray machine. Make the whole process faster by removing them as it gets closer to your turn.
  • All electronic gadgets, including your phone and tablet, must also be scanned separately.
  • Any liquids or gels, such as shampoo or hairspray, that you want to bring on board need to be in containers no greater than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ters). Also, everything must fit inside a quart-size (one litre), clear zip-close bag.
  • Slip-on shoes are a practical footwear choice as you’re less likely to be required to remove them when going through security. Hiking boots and heavier-style shoes are often subjected to additional screening.
  • Take all prohibited items out of your carry-on bag. If you have any sharp or pointed objects, pack them in your checked baggage. They won’t be allowed on board and will be confiscated.
